Matte Black American Tanto Blade

The blade is a straight-backed American tanto with clean, angular geometry. That gives you a strong tip for piercing and a secondary edge transition that actually bites into material. The matte black finish dulls reflection and completes the stealth profile — the same aesthetic that makes blacked-out brass knuckles and other dark-finish hardware so appealing to serious buyers.

CNC-Machined Steel Handles with Real Swing

The handles are CNC-machined steel with skeletonized slots that cut weight and improve balance. This isn’t a decorative slab. Those cutouts pull mass toward the pivots, giving a smoother rotation and predictable momentum whether you flip casually or practice more advanced balisong work. Teflon Bushings and Star-Bit Pivots

The pivot system runs on Teflon bushings with star-bit hardware. That means smoother swing than cheap washer builds and easier maintenance than pinned throwaway balisongs. The feel out of the box is clean and controlled, not gritty. Are brass knuckles legal to buy?

In the United States, brass knuckles sit in a patchwork of state laws. Some states allow brass knuckles to be bought, owned, and carried with few restrictions. Others allow possession but restrict concealed carry, and a handful ban them outright or treat metal knuckles as prohibited weapons. The same uneven map applies to certain knives, including butterfly knives. Before you buy, you check your state and local law — that’s part of being an adult collector.
